DESCRIPTION

CARMEN LAFFÓN DE LA ESCOSURA (Seville, 1934).
"Vase with daisy".
Pastel on paper.
Signed in the lower right corner.
Framed with museum glass, floating effect, with wooden frame.
Size: 34 x 24,5 cm; 58 x 48 cm (frame).
Still life in which the artist has used a palette of very clear and bright colours that recreate a brilliant atmosphere. A small glass vase contains a delicate vessel of white flowers, which have been arranged as a pictorial nexus by using a subdued treatment of the tones that blend together creating a powdery and lyrical finish.
Carmen Laffón is a figurative painter and sculptor who has received numerous awards for her work (National Prize for Plastic Arts in 1982, academician of the Royal Academy of Fine Arts of San Fernando in Madrid...). He began his training in painting with Manuel González Santos, a painter who was a friend of the family, and this was extended when he entered the School of Fine Arts in Seville. In 1954 she made a study trip to Paris, where she discovered and was impressed by the work of Marc Chagall; a year later she went to Rome on a scholarship, also travelling to Vienna and Holland, and on her return to Seville in 1956, her house opposite the Coto de Doñana would become the centre of her artistic production, beginning to exhibit her work two years later (Madrid, Seville). Between 1960 and 1962 he went to Madrid, where he met Juana Mordó (who offered him a contract with the Biosca Gallery and later another when she set up her own gallery). He returned to Seville and set up the El Taller school with Teresa Duclós and José Soto, beginning his career in art teaching. Her work has been shown in numerous exhibitions, most of them of a national nature, including the exhibition held in 1992 at the Reina Sofía Museum and Art Centre in Madrid, which hosted a retrospective of the artist's complete oeuvre, including works in different formats that reflected the concerns of the artist's entire artistic career. Her works are preserved in private collections as well as in prominent institutions such as the Museo Nacional, the Centro de Arte Reina Sofía in Madrid, the Museo de Arte Abstracto in Cuenca, the Meadows Museum in Dallas (USA), the Museo Colecciones ICO in Madrid, the Fundación Casa de la Moneda in Madrid, etc.
